Tea Moderna (Macedonian: Теа Модерна) is a Macedonian woman's weekly magazine women.[1]
History and profile
Tea Moderna was founded by Mile Jovanovski in 2001.[2] The magazine is part of Media Print Macedonia,[3] which was formed by the WAZ group.[2] It covers all topics related to women such as fashion, travel tips and social events.[1]
